wit, you should know by now how to edit ultraarc.ini.
the issue is the 2 highlighted items [Split] FirstVolumeSize=4470 CustomVolumeSize=4480 ThresholdPercent=5 Firstvolumesize is wrong, Setup files take up 21mb, so that number should be 4480-21=4459... more correct for you 4475-21=4454 You always seems to have issues with that 1mb over so reduce Customvolumesize->4475 ThresholdPercent=30 ( using 5 makes a ton of files ) that why I always choose 30, with more then 1 dvd5 output. IF equals 1 dvd5 output then you can use 100. In your version of xcom2 was there AMD Dual Core Optimizer, DirectX, VCREDIST, OUTSIDE of _Commonredist folder as well ?, if so delete those 'extras' not needed. AMD Dual Core Optomizer, would only be needed if running on older XP dual core system, NOT needed on anything newer then that. Could include the files just to be complete.
